Orient Capital, the leading global ownership analytics and investor relations firm, today launched a new investor roadshow app for iPad users. The app enables listed-company executives to more efficiently manage their interaction with the capital markets and the functions that arise as a consequence of being listed.

The app is an extension of Orient Capital’s highly regarded investor relations management platform, miraqle, used by over 1500 listed-company clients worldwide, including 80% of the ASX 200.

The miraqle app allows listed companies to track and manage their meetings with institutional shareholders and target potential investors, even when offline.  The platform leverages Orient Capital’s highly secure and robust infrastructure, housed within its Tier 3 data centres.

David Geddes, founder of Orient Capital and CEO of Link Group Corporate Markets, said the app will significantly improve how clients use miraqle to manage their interactions with investors.

“We are embracing new technology and this app, designed as a functional and intuitive tool to help companies track the success of their investor roadshows in real time, is a demonstration of that commitment.

“This is a market first. Companies can now manage their time with investors more efficiently and effectively than ever before,” Mr Geddes added.

Orient Capital has been building its global capabilities over the past 12 months. Acquisitions include London-based King Worldwide Investor Relations, the specialist capital markets intelligence business, formerly known as Capital Precision and the European business of specialist proxy solicitation firm, D.F. King & Co.  Last year Orient Capital formed a partnership with financial data and software company Factset.

Orient is a subsidiary of the Link Group – a leading funds administration, data analytics and registry provider.
